Ramon Laureano batting cleanup Sunday for A's
The Oakland Athletics listed Ramon Laureano as their starter in centerfield for Sunday's game against the New York Yankees.
Laureano will play centerfield and bat cleanup, while Mark Canha moves to left field, Chad Pinder switches to right field, and Seth Brown takes a seat.
Laureano has a $3,800 salary on FanDuel for today's contests, reflecting his strong season so far in 2021. In 218 plate appearances he has 12 home runs, 31 runs, 24 RBI, 8 stolen bases, a .258 batting average, and a .840 OPS.
